I attended a week long rock concert at ally pally - London 1973. The climax of the gig was Friday night Black Sabbath
which was jam packed with among others a large number of German/Japanese tourists. The support band for the night was Stackridge whose performance was surreal/outstanding. Their main song was "do the stanley" which appeared to be a pisstake of "the Lambeth walk". They took the audience so high they were still coming down when Ozzy started his stuff and it was hard work to hold the audience - bet Stackridge never supported 'em again
